MEET MARQUISE: THE HAITIAN-AMERICAN NOMAD SERVING THE GLOBE
As a budding globe trotter and soccer enthusiast, Marquise has made it a point to take advantage of every opportunity to travel, even if it’s just to catch a Borussia Dortmund game in Germany, which she’s done before. Her global perspective and love for travel began at home where she understood just how big the world was at an early age. With parents who immigrated from the beautiful country of Haiti, Marquise traveled to the island often for family and service trips. Through this upbringing, she has always been interested in exploring new places, meeting people of different backgrounds, and the occasional soccer game abroad. MEET RUTHIE: THE ERITREAN-SWEDISH GLOBETROTTER WITH A HEART FOR AFRICA
Ruthie’s travel journey started early, beginning when her family immigrated to Sweden from Eritrea, by way of Italy due to the war back home. Growing up with hardworking parents who also valued travel, Ruthie credits her global exposure to her parents who traveled within their means and still managed to take her on road trips as a child all throughout Europe. By the age of 10, she visited Norway, Denmark, Germany, Netherlands, Belgium, France and the UK! She saw the world through these family vacations and in turn, traveling became a way of life for her as an adult. More on her Travel 2 Serve Spotlight HERE.
